2. Biosensor architecture
The biosensor architectures presented in this article are not limited to environmental biosensors, with the exception of microbial biosensors, which are currently undergoing little or no development in the fields of medical diagnostics and agri-food.
The measurement chain implemented in a biosensor is directly linked to the type of bioelement used. The choice of bioelement determines the type of biological signal generated and, consequently, the transduction methods used to collect and analyze these signals.
